The GCS-type low-voltage withdrawable switchgear (hereinafter referred to as the "switchgear")is a low-voltage withdrawable switchgear that is designed and developed by the joint design team, which is formed by the former Ministry of Power Industry and the Ministry of Machine-Building Industry, in accordance with the requirements of competent authorities of industry, power users and design institutes. It is in line with national conditions, and has the advantage of high technical performance indexes. It can meet the needs of the development of the electricity market and can compete with modern products.
The switchgear is applicable to the power distribution system in power plants, petrochemical industry, metallurgy, textile, high-rise building and other industries. In places like large-scale power plants, petrochemical industry and other places that is high-level automated and requires computer interface, it is used as a distribution unit in a three-phase AC power generation system or power supply system in which the equency is 50(60) Hz, the rated operational voltage is 380V (400V), (660) V, and the rated current is 4000A and below, or as a complete set of low-voltage power distribution unit for the centralized control of the motor and reactive power compensation.

Structure
1)Cabinet Body
The dimensions seriers of the switchgear are shown in Table 1:

high(mm)2200wide (mm)400,600,800,1000,1200deep (mm)800,10000


These dimensions of the body can be used for power receiving, feed, control and reactive power compensation, etc.
The skeleton is the load-bearing structure of the switchgear. Regardless of which kind of switchgear is, the skeleton is assembled by connecting C-shaped steel or reinforced C-shaped steel by connecting pieces with self-tapping screws. The C- shaped steel or reinforced C-shaped steel are made from 8MF-type open shape steel on which both sides haveΦ9.2mm mounting holes with modulus of 20mm (E - 20mm) and 100mm or Φ9.2mm mounting holes with modulus of 20mm (E = 20mm). The skeleton is precise and stable in dimensions, light in weight high in strength, easy to install and high efficiency in assembly. The surface treatment of the door, side plates, cover plates and body are used epoxy powder electrostatic spraying, which features uniform coating and strong adhesion. The partitions of the functional units of the switchgear and other installation parts are applied by galvanizing inactivation surface treatment, thus ensuring the continuity of the protection of the conductor by the entire switchgear; therefore, the switchgear has a good protection performance.
Each switchgear is made entirely of standardized and typical modules which are all in line with the national standards and design requirements such as GB /T20641 and GB7251. The modules can be combined in various ways to meet a wide variety of requirements.
2)Space Layout
The withdrawable cabinet frame of the switchgear is isolated in accordance with the corresponding provisions of GB7251. The internal horizontal bus, vertical bus, functional units and inlet and outlet parts of the device are separated in the form of compartments. The compartments are separated by steel plates or flame-retardant plastic plates. The compartment can prevent touching the live parts in the area nearby, thus limiting the scope of the accident. Its protection grade can reach IPXXB or IP20.
